    DEPARTMENT OF EDUCATION

    Florida's Office of Early Learning

    RULE NO.: RULE TITLE:

    6M-4.630: Statewide Provider Contract Monitoring Tool for the School Readiness Program

    The Office of Early Learning hereby gives notice:

    On May 7, 2016, the Office of Early Learning issued an Order granting the Association of Early Learning Coalitions, a waiver from Rule 6M-4.630, Florida Administrative Code. The petition for waiver was received by the Office of Early Learning on or about April 15, 2016. Notice of receipt was published in the Florida Administrative Register, Volume 42, Number 77 on April 20, 2016. No public comment was received. The Order grants a waiver from subsection (2) of Rule 6M-4.630, F.A.C., which requires early learning coalitions to use Form OEL-SR-20M, Statewide School Readiness Provider Contracting Monitoring Tool. Within this form is a requirement for how multi-county coalitions are to calculate their sample size. The waiver will allow multi-county early learning coalitions to calculate the minimum size for Tier 2 monitoring of School Readiness program providers based upon the total number of contracted providers within their boundaries using the total number of contracted providers in each county with the sum of this sample being the overall number of providers to be monitored. The Office determined that the waiver will permit the multi-county early learning coalitions to satisfy the underlying statute by continuing an acceptance level of monitoring of providers especially with Petitioners assurance that the number of providers to be sampled from each county within the coalition will align with the percentage of providers the county represents to the total number of providers within the coalition. Further, the Office determined that the waiver will eliminate the disproportionate burden and financial hardship of multi-county coalitions that would otherwise occur should the coalition be required to calculate the sampling and perform the current requisite number of provider monitoring visits.
